我们被告知,我们需要控制自己的情绪,理性思考才能成功。但是尖端科学表明,对于我们的成功来说,感情和思考一样重要。
你每天都会做出数百个决定,从早餐吃什么到如何影响他人,没有一个决定是在没有情绪的基础上做出的。长期以来,人们一直认为,在我们的行为中,思维和情感是独立的、对立的力量。但正如畅销书作家伦纳德·姆洛迪诺(Leonard Mlodinow)告诉我们的那样,心理学和神经科学的非凡进步已经证明,情绪和思维一样对我们的幸福至关重要。
如何更好地与他人沟通?如何改善你与挫折、恐惧和焦虑的关系?你能做些什么来过上更幸福的生活?答案在于理解情感。Mlodinow带领我们从先驱科学家的实验室走向现实世界中的灾难场景,向我们展示了我们的情绪是如何帮助我们的,为什么它们有时会伤害我们,以及我们能带来什么不同。
对我们的进化、生物学和神经科学的前沿研究和深入见解有望帮助我们更好地理解我们的情绪,并最大限度地发挥其益处。姆洛迪诺以其特有的清晰性和引人入胜的故事讲述了他对情感这门新科学的探索,是充分利用大自然给我们的最伟大礼物之一的重要指南。
Emotional: The New Thinking About Feelings, UK Edition
‘Both a brilliant scholar and a great writer, Leonard Mlodinow guides us through the fascinating science of what we feel, and why – and what we can do about it. I learned a lot from this wonderful book: a masterpiece of clarity, helpfulness, and heart’ Rick Hanson
We’ve been told we need to master our emotions and think rationally to succeed. But cutting-edge science shows that feelings are every bit as important to our success as thinking.
You make hundreds of decisions every day, from what to eat for breakfast to how to influence people, and not one of them could be made without the essential component of emotion. It has long been held that thinking and feeling are separate and opposing forces in our behaviour. But as best-selling author Leonard Mlodinow tells us, extraordinary advances in psychology and neuroscience have proven that emotions are as critical to our well-being as thinking.
How can you connect better with others? How can you improve your relationship to frustration, fear, and anxiety? What can you do to live a happier life? The answers lie in understanding emotions. Taking us on a journey from the labs of pioneering scientists to real-world scenarios that have flirted with disaster, Mlodinow shows us how our emotions help, why they sometimes hurt, and what we can make of the difference.
Cutting-edge research and deep insights into our evolution, biology, and neuroscience promise to help us understand our emotions better and maximize their benefits. Told with characteristic clarity and fascinating stories, Mlodinow’s exploration of the new science of feelings is an essential guide to making the most of one of nature’s greatest gifts to us.
